Time Warner Center
Upper West Side, New York
One of the most notable buildings in New York is a nexus of business, shopping, and living. The Time Warner Center has 350,000 square feet of retail space, with over 68 shops and 35 restaurants. Dania Pointe
Fort Lauderdale, Florida
Capturing the heart and soul of Fort Lauderdale, Dania Pointe is a walkable mini-city planted one mile from Ft. Lauderdale-Hollywood International Airport. With over 300,000 square feet of exceptional retail and restaurants, two Marriott branded hotels, the 500,000 square feet home of Spirit Airlines’ corporate headquarters, and over 1,000 residential units, Dania Pointe is the luxury linchpin of Fort Lauderdale.

Virgin Hotel
New York, New York
The Virgin Hotel NoMad is a 38-story tower at 1227 Broadway. It boasts over 460 guest rooms, suites, and penthouses, plus an outdoor pool club accessible only to guests, event spaces, and Everdene, a 4,000-square-foot indoor/outdoor dining and cocktail destination that also features nightly entertainment.
